No oil pressure at idle

2003 6.0 diesel with 200,000 miles runs good start easy but does not show oil pressure at idle (intermittent problem that has been occurring more often). It has ford oil filters and ford oil with about 3500 miles on the oil. The check gage will come on and the oil pressure drops out if you give it some throttle it comes back but will drop out again at idle. But like I said the truck runs perfectly fine and the icp shows pressure all the time.

If truck starts and runs fine you might have a bad EOP sensor, which in reality is just a switch that will move the needle to the middle range once it reach's 7 psi. If you didn't have that much you won't even begin to feed the HPOP.

Pretty sure there is no PID for the LPO.

Might also check to be sure the little black plastic valve under the oil filter is not broke. You will have to remove the filter to inspect.
